<b><b><b><b>An Instant <i>New York Times</i> Bestseller!</b></b><br><br>In their first collaboration since the Newbery Medal- and Caldecott Honor-winning <i>Last Stop on Market Street</i> Matt de la Peña and Christian Robinson deliver a poignant and timely new picture book that's sure to be an instant classic.</b></b><br><br>When Carmela wakes up on her birthday her wish has already come true--she's finally old enough to join her big brother as he does the family errands. Together they travel through their neighborhood past the crowded bus stop the fenced-off repair shop and the panadería until they arrive at the Laundromat where Carmela finds a lone dandelion growing in the pavement. But before she can blow its white fluff away her brother tells her she has to make a wish. If only she can think of just the right wish to make . . . <br><br>With lyrical stirring text and stunning evocative artwork Matt de la Peña and Christian Robinson have crafted a moving ode to family to dreamers and to finding hope in the most unexpected places.
